Is tungsten renewable or nonrenewable

Tungsten is a nonrenewable resource. It is a naturally occurring metal found in the Earth's crust, and its reserves can be depleted through mining and extraction. Once mined, tungsten cannot be replenished on a human timescale, making it essential to manage its use and recycling effectively to ensure sustainability.
